Decoding Emotions: AI's Journey into the Realm of Feeling
The realm of human emotions has long been a enigma for researchers. Historically, understanding feelings relied on subjective interpretations and complex psychological analysis. But now, artificial intelligence (AI) is venturing on a remarkable journey to translate these subjective states.
Advanced AI algorithms are being to process vast datasets of human actions, searching for patterns that align with specific emotions. Through deep learning, these AI platforms are acquiring to distinguish subtle signals in facial expressions, voice tone, and even written communication.
- Ultimately, this groundbreaking technology has the capability to revolutionize the way we interpret emotions, presenting valuable insights in fields such as healthcare, learning, and even customer service.
The Human Touch: Where AI Falls Short in Emotional Intelligence
While artificial intelligence rapidly a staggering pace, there remains a crucial area where it falls short: emotional intelligence. AI algorithms struggle to truly comprehend the complexities of human emotions. They lack the capacity for empathy, compassion, and intuition that are essential for navigating social dynamics. AI may be able to analyze facial expressions and pitch in voice, but it fails to genuinely feel what lies beneath the surface. This intrinsic difference highlights the enduring value of human connection and the irreplaceable role that emotions contribute in shaping our lives.
